      <description>&lt;P&gt;Q.&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N&gt;What if the computer was&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;purchased in 2019&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;, but now I deemed it "required" for 2020 – can I claim it in 2020?&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;A. No. You may only claim what you actually paid in 2020.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Q.&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N&gt;What if it was&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;paid for in installments&lt;/STRONG&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;, and I still owe some in 2021 (pay off in 2021, or later?) Still 2020?&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;A. You may claim the actual payments made in 2020. But, only if it was a specific loan for the computer.&amp;nbsp; Putting it on your credit card, for example, would not count as installments.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Q.&amp;nbsp;&lt;SPAN&gt;What amount?&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;A. The amount of the payments, made in 2020.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N&gt;Q.&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/SPAN&gt;What if I bought a computer in 2018, and in thinking back I deemed it required in 2019 for other reasons (actually took online classes in 2019), can I amend my 2019 Return?&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;A, You can amend for 2019, but you may only claim what you actually paid in 2019.&amp;nbsp; If you charged it to a credit card, then you can claim the whole amount.&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;Q. Can I split the cost over two years for ONE computer?&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;A. No.&amp;nbsp; Again, you can only claim what you actually paid in each year.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;The threshold for getting&amp;nbsp; the maximum American Opportunity Credit is pretty low ($4000 in qualified expenses).&amp;nbsp; It's rare for a computer cost to make any difference.&lt;/P&gt;
